Comments (33)
If that is the case, can you try set <IgnoreVirtualInterfaces>
key to <IgnoreVirtualInterfaces>false</IgnoreVirtualInterfaces>
in the network.xml
?
From my testing disable that populates the vSwitch IP.
from jellyfin.
If that is the case, can you try set
<IgnoreVirtualInterfaces>
key to<IgnoreVirtualInterfaces>false</IgnoreVirtualInterfaces>
in thenetwork.xml
?From my testing disable that populates the vSwitch IP.
That worked! Now I can access it by IP and the usual hostname. Thank you.
from jellyfin.
It appears to be working as expected now after I updated the "Bind to local network address" setting. I just changed it from
0.0.0.0
to127.0.0.1
@Schweppesale - How did you manage to update this without GUI access?
from jellyfin.
When I run netstat and filter for "Jellyfin", I get this:
C:\Windows\System32>netstat -a -b -n
Active Connections
Proto Local Address Foreign Address State
TCP 127.0.0.1:8096 0.0.0.0:0 LISTENING
[jellyfin.exe]
UDP 0.0.0.0:7359 *:*
[jellyfin.exe]
I think this means it's only listening on IP address 127.0.0.1 even though "Bind to local network address" is set to empty.
from jellyfin.
If that is the case, can you try set key to in the ?
<IgnoreVirtualInterfaces>
falsenetwork.xml
From my testing disable that populates the vSwitch IP.It works for me too, but why it only happen on 10.9? it's a new option?
No, it is an old option, but in 10.8 there is a bug that this option does not actually ignore virtual interfaces like this.
from jellyfin.
So glad I found this <IgnoreVirtualInterfaces>false</IgnoreVirtualInterfaces>
. Bout to go insane trying to figure out why I couldn't browse to jellyfin on my Hyper-V server, nothing made sense.
from jellyfin.
Hi, it seems like your issue report has the following item(s) that need to be addressed:
- This bug report was not filed using the issue template.
This is an automated message, currently under testing. Please file an issue here if you encounter any problems.
from jellyfin.
I have encountered the same issue as well
from jellyfin.
same for me, web only shows the jellyfin logo and on android I also can't connect to the server
from jellyfin.
If you are on windows, can you check if your firewall actually allowed jellyfin?
from jellyfin.
I am having the same issue - Windows firewall is turned off for both the client and server device and still has the same issue.
from jellyfin.
If you are on windows, can you check if your firewall actually allowed jellyfin?
I had the Windows Firewall completely disabled while troubleshooting. And the problem began upon updating to 10.9.0.
from jellyfin.
If you are on windows, can you check if your firewall actually allowed jellyfin?
The issue seems to stem from the fact that Jellyfin is unable to detect the IP address on my network adapter. I'm using Hyper-V and a Virtual Switch
from jellyfin.
If you are on windows, can you check if your firewall actually allowed jellyfin?
The issue seems to stem from the fact that Jellyfin is unable to detect the IP address on my network adapter, which is a vEthernet adapter for Hyper-V.
Oh, that might be a pattern. I'm using Hyper-V and a Virtual Switch too, though Jellyfin is installed on the Host, not a VM.
from jellyfin.
So let's confirm this:
All of you guys are on windows and are connected through Hyper-V vSwitch right?
from jellyfin.
So let's confirm this:
All of you guys are on windows and are connected through Hyper-V vSwitch right?
yes for me
from jellyfin.
So let's confirm this:
All of you guys are on windows and are connected through Hyper-V vSwitch right?
Yes, that is correct. Jellyfin running the on Hyper-V server (NOT in a VM) but running through the Hyper V switch
from jellyfin.
If that is the case, can you try set key to in the ?
<IgnoreVirtualInterfaces>``<IgnoreVirtualInterfaces>false</IgnoreVirtualInterfaces>``network.xml
From my testing disable that populates the vSwitch IP.
It works for me too. Thanks. but why it only happen on 10.9? it's a new option?
from jellyfin.
Thankfully, there's a simple workaround, but can we get this setting exposed on the web GUI in a future version? Or have it set to false by default?
from jellyfin.
Perfect! that does the job!
Thanks for the assistance and good work!
from jellyfin.
If that is the case, can you try set
<IgnoreVirtualInterfaces>
key to<IgnoreVirtualInterfaces>false</IgnoreVirtualInterfaces>
in thenetwork.xml
?From my testing disable that populates the vSwitch IP.
Fixed for me on box running hyper-v as well.
from jellyfin.
If that is the case, can you try set
<IgnoreVirtualInterfaces>
key to<IgnoreVirtualInterfaces>false</IgnoreVirtualInterfaces>
in thenetwork.xml
?From my testing disable that populates the vSwitch IP.
This was also the issue for me running on UNRAID.
from jellyfin.
tried but not working i always got:
Main: Kestrel failed to start! This is most likely due to an invalid address or port bind - correct your bind configuration in network.xml and try again
[12:01:23] [FTL] [1] Main: Error while starting server
from jellyfin.
tried but not working i always got:
Main: Kestrel failed to start! This is most likely due to an invalid address or port bind - correct your bind configuration in network.xml and try again [12:01:23] [FTL] [1] Main: Error while starting server
I suggest renaming your Jellyfin/Server/config/network.xml file to network.xml.backup, then restart the Jellyfin service. That will reset your network settings to default. Then, go back to the Dashboard > Network settings, reconfigure things there, and restart the service again. If it still gets an error, do this again but only make one change at a time and restart the service between each change to see which setting is causing your error.
from jellyfin.
tried but not working i always got:
Main: Kestrel failed to start! This is most likely due to an invalid address or port bind - correct your bind configuration in network.xml and try again [12:01:23] [FTL] [1] Main: Error while starting server
I suggest renaming your Jellyfin/Server/config/network.xml file to network.xml.backup, then restart the Jellyfin service. That will reset your network settings to default. Then, go back to the Dashboard > Network settings, reconfigure things there, and restart the service again. If it still gets an error, do this again but only make one change at a time and restart the service between each change to see which setting is causing your error.
No, network.xml
is only created if the binding was successful.
from jellyfin.
Same issue for me, Ubuntu 22.04.4 LTS.
Kernel 5.15.0-106-generic
removing network.xml doesn't fix (see jumoog's comment).
false already present in network.xml
from jellyfin.
Same issue for me, Ubuntu 22.04.4 LTS. Kernel 5.15.0-106-generic removing network.xml doesn't fix (see jumoog's comment). false already present in network.xml
Same situation for me with docker container
from jellyfin.
I'm also experiencing the same issue.
The service will still listen in on port 5000
even with the following setting:
<IgnoreVirtualInterfaces>false</IgnoreVirtualInterfaces>
Renaming network.xml
to network.bak.xml
results in the following error on startup:
failed to load external entity "/config/network.xml"
update
It appears to be working as expected now after I updated the "Bind to local network address" setting.
I just changed it from 0.0.0.0
to 127.0.0.1
from jellyfin.
starting a new instance without config has not binding problems, but a wouild like to have my config working if possible.
from jellyfin.
This original issue is about instances relying on veth to connect to outside, and for such instances, IgnoreVirtualInterfaces
should be set to false
as described previously.
We also have another issue caused by multiple networking interfaces sharing the same IP in #11557, this one is going to be resolved by #11587
If non of the above apply to you, please file a new issue with complete log and environment info so we can look it.
Closing as the original issue is resolved.
from jellyfin.
i am on ubuntu server please can someone tell the fix what to do ?
from jellyfin.
im having a simmilar issue, exept i can access my webui but it spams my console with the output the op got. changing the setting previously mentioned had no effect. im on proxmox and using caddy reverse proxy btw
from jellyfin.
The output mentioned by OP doesn't has an impact and will be silenced in the next Bugfix release.
from jellyfin.
Related Issues (20)
- [Issue]: not all clients receive websocket commands/messages HOT 2
- Recording m3u Live TV broken in 10.9.2 (not the access denied error) HOT 3
- [Issue]: Multi-select - Delete from Collection - Read-Only files on NFS - need option for Remove from Collection HOT 1
- [Issue]: Replace All Metadata after upgrading a movie's Preferred download language doesn't seem to work anymore in 10.9.x HOT 2
- [Issue]: API Endpoint "/System/Info" publicly accessible and potentially leaking private config information HOT 7
- [Issue]: API endpoint "Libraries/AvailableOptions" publicly readable HOT 2
- [Issue]: Current Jellyfin debuntu repos too out of date for use with latest Jellyfin desktop client. HOT 4
- [Issue]: Issues with parental rating metadata with movies and shows in 10.9.x HOT 5
- [Issue]: Can't connect to jellyfin on android device HOT 2
- [Issue]: Dave750 downmix causes distortion HOT 2
- [Issue]: Jellyfin changes back metadata on refresh despite manual identification HOT 1
- [Issue]: LiveTV art is always goes back to default HOT 3
- Forced (Foreign) Subtitles ignores the language preference on android tv 0.16.10 since version 10.9.2 HOT 2
- [Issue]: media not refreshing HOT 1
- [Issue]: Sidecar subtitles are incorrectly scanned, sometimes doubled HOT 4
- [Issue]: Trickplay images do not generate because of zero division exception HOT 1
- [Issue]: Trickplays ignore display aspect ratio HOT 2
- [Issue]: date last episode added incorrect HOT 5
- [Issue]: stopping trickplay task does not kill ffmpeg process HOT 2
- [Issue]: 10.9.2 DLNA Plug 1.0.0.0 seems not working HOT 4
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from jellyfin.